Caption THE COLOMA ROAD Alder Springs, south of this point, marks the old Coloma Road, running between Sutter's Fort and Culluh-mah (Coloma). Established in 1847, this road was used by James W. Marshall in January 1848 to bring the first gold from Sutter's Mill to the Fort. Later, travelled by thousands to and from the diggings, it became the route of California's first stageline, established in 1849 by James E. Birch. California Registered Historical Landmark No. 746 Plaque placed by the California State Park Commission in cooperation with the Sacramento County Historical Society and the Grand Parlors, Native Sons and Native Daughters of the Golden West, August 14, 1960.
